What is The Harder They Come about?
In the heat of 1970s Kingston, Ivan arrives with nothing but a dream and a voice. Determined to become a superstar, he soon discovers the music industry is as treacherous as the streets.
When a corrupt mogul tries to own his talent, Ivan chooses defiance over submission. As his records climb the charts, he simultaneously climbs the “most wanted” list—becoming both a folk hero and a revolutionary in a world where the game is rigged against him. This electrifying story asks: What is the personal cost of fighting against systemic injustice?
The soundtrack of a revolution
Get ready for a high-energy score that blends the legendary hits of Jimmy Cliff with vibrant new original songs. The production features timeless anthems including: “You Can Get It If You Really Want”, “Many Rivers to Cross”, “The Harder They Come”, and many more.
